Új hozzászólás Aktív témák
-
supercow
őstag
akkor szedd le a .zip-et, ne az .msi installert, abban bene vannak az előre fordított modulok.
Ja most látom ebből csak zip van, nincsenek benne a modulok? amit kicsomagolsz pl. a c:/php-be, azon belül pl. c:/php/extensions/ és ott sok-sok .dll
Ha megvannak, akkor a php.ini-ben a megfelelő sort ki kell kommentezni. pl.
;extension=php_gd2.dll
helyett
extension=php_gd2.dll legyen
Aztán IIS/Apache restart és meglátjuk mit mond a phpinfo. -
supercow
őstag
Szerintetek meg lehet élni Magyarországon PHP-programozásból?
-
supercow
őstag
A Black Book (Fekete Könyv) jó, de nem ér meg annyit. A másik amolyan ''itt-egy-példa-soronként-elmondom-mit-csinál'' stílus, lehet belőle tanulni de én nem venném meg
Neten sokkal több infót össze tudsz szedni, de a legjobb tanulási módszer még mindig az, ha egy kész kódot nézel és értelmezel, esetleg hozzáértő segítséggel, magyarázattal. Pl haverod php-ben dolgozik, és akkor odamész, hogy ''Te figyelj, miközben írod, mondd is el hogy mit csinálsz''. És odaülsz mellé és nézel kistányér szemekkel, szívod befele az tudást -
supercow
őstag
kéne bele egy ''vissza'' link a részletes oldalról a főoldal felé, és ez a sárga kicsit vakító, hajrá
Ja és a menüben a feketéről fehérre futó style varázslatban a fehéret kéne valami másra cserélni, ha meg akarod tartani a sárga hátteret, mert ez így nagyon nem kosher (felhasználói szemmel)
fórumban a dátumot 2003.8.5. helyett formázd 2003.08.05-re (magyar szabvány) hogy szebb legyen és nem kell a végére a pont (2003.8.5. helyett 2003.08.05) -
supercow
őstag
Javaslom ezt: http://weblabor.hu/php-doc-chm/
PHP doc ''extended chm'' formátumban (ez a Windows Help), kereshető, szép, jó és finom (de nem ronda).
Más formátumok itt: http://www.php.net/download-docs.php -
supercow
őstag
<form method='post' enctype='multipart/form-data'>
és ha van feltöltött fáljod akkor a PHP megcsinálja a HTTP_ENV_VARS, HTTP_POST_VARS stb. mellé azt is, hogy HTTP_POST_FILES, ami egy sokdimenziós asszociatív tömb.
ha pl. 2 feltöltést csinálsz, akkor:
<form action='zizi.php' method='post' enctype='multipart/form-data'>
<input type='file' name='file1'>
<input type='file' name='file2'>
<input type='submit'>
</form>
Ekkor a $HTTP_POST_FILES['file1'] és a $HTTP_POST_FILES['file2'] is bene lesz, mindegyikhez a tmp_name, name, size, type, error indexekkel.
Amikor a register_globals On-ra van állítva, akkor pl.:
$HTTP_POST_FILES['file1']['name'] helyett (mellett) a $file1_name, $file1_type stv. változókat a PHP megcsinálja neked. -
supercow
őstag
hehe ez jól néz ki
na mindegy, a lényeget érted
-
supercow
őstag
jah értem
akkor a $_FILES, vagy a $HTTP_POST_FILES tömbben lesz ami kell neked, pl.
$HTT_POST_FILES['xy'] -ban vannak a te cuccaid, név szerint:
$myfile = $HTT_POST_FILES['xy'];
$myfile['tmp_name'] = ''/tmp/....'' -> a feltöltött ideiglenes fájl elérése
$myfile['name'] = 'valami.gif' -> az eredeti név
$myfile['type'] = feltöltött cucc MIME-típusa, pl. image/jpeg vagy image/gif
$myfile['size'] = fájl mérete byte-ban, pl. 10321
$myfile['error'] = hiba leírása, ha van
és ezek után, ha végeleges helyre akarod mozgatni, akkor használd a move_uploaded_file() függvényt, esetleg előtte ellenőrizd a is_uploaded_file() -al.
pl.
if is_uploaded_file($myfile['tmp_name']) {
move_uploaded_file($myfile['tmp_name'], '/home/web/images/'.$myfile['name']);
} else {
print ''feltöltési hiba, lúzer vagy.'';
}
és a feltöltött file neve meg fog egyezni az eredetivel, de adhatsz neki más nevet is a move_uploaded_file() második paraméterében (kiterjesztésre figyelj)
Új hozzászólás Aktív témák
Hirdetés
- The Division 2 (PC, XO, PS4)
- AMD Ryzen 9 / 7 / 5 9***(X) "Zen 5" (AM5)
- Milyen széket vegyek?
- Xiaomi 14T - nem baj, hogy nem Pro
- Gyúrósok ide!
- Milyen légkondit a lakásba?
- Samsung Galaxy S24 Ultra - ha működik, ne változtass!
- Opel topik
- Samsung Galaxy Watch6 Classic - tekerd!
- Debrecen és környéke adok-veszek-beszélgetek
- További aktív témák...
- Kaspersky, McAfee, Norton, Avast és egyéb vírusírtó licencek a legolcsóbban, egyenesen a gyártóktól!
- ROBUX ÁRON ALUL - VÁSÁROLJ ROBLOX ROBUXOT MÉG MA, ELKÉPESZTŐ KEDVEZMÉNNYEL (Bármilyen platformra)
- Sea of Thieves Premium Edition és Egyéb Játékkulcsok.
- Windows, Office licencek kedvező áron, egyenesen a Microsoft-tól - Automata kézbesítés utalással is!
- Vírusirtó, Antivirus, VPN kulcsok
- ÁRGARANCIA!Épített KomPhone Ryzen 5 7600X 16/32/64GB RAM RX 7700XT 12GB GAMER PC termékbeszámítással
- BESZÁMÍTÁS! HP Victus 16-D0655NG notebook - i5 10400H 16GB DDR4 512GB+1TB SSD RTX 3060 6GB WIN10
- DELL PowerEdge R630 rack szerver barebone - 2xSocket 2011v4 , 24x DDR4 DIMM, H330 RAID, 39369Ft+ÁFA
- Bomba ár! HP EliteBook 830 G7 - i7-10GEN I 16GB I 512GB SSD I HDMI I 13,3" FHD I Cam I W11 I Gari!
- Samsung Galaxy Tab S6 Lite 64GB, Újszerű, 1 Év Garanciával
Állásajánlatok
Cég: Promenade Publishing House Kft.
Város: Budapest
Cég: CAMERA-PRO Hungary Kft
Város: Budapest